What are the requirements for a student loan for community college?

The requirements for a student loan for community college vary depending on the type of loan and the lender. Generally, students must be enrolled in an accredited community college, have a valid Social Security number, and demonstrate financial need. Additionally, some lenders may require a credit check and/or a cosigner.

Are there any grants or scholarships available to help fund community college tuition?

Yes, there are grants and scholarships available to help fund community college tuition. These can come from federal, state, and local governments, as well as private organizations. Additionally, many community colleges offer their own grants and scholarships to help students pay for tuition.

How can I apply for a student loan for community college?

To apply for a student loan for community college, you will need to contact the financial aid office at the college you are attending. They will be able to provide you with information on the types of loans available, the application process, and any other requirements.

Are there any private loan options for community college students?

Yes, there are private loan options available for community college students. These loans are typically offered by private lenders and may require a credit check.
